How To Choose The Best Carpet And Wood Floor Vacuum
Selecting a vacuum for both carpet and hardwood requires more than just looking at brand names. The key specs that differentiate a mediocre dual-surface machine from a great one come down to brush roll control, suction power delivery, and filtration integrity.
Brush Roll Shutoff or Soft Roller Design
Hardwood floors can be scratched by a spinning bristle brush roll. Models that offer a dedicated brush roll shutoff or a soft, non-abrasive roller (like the DuoClean or Fluffy Optic designs) prevent damage while still lifting fine dust. Without this feature, you risk marring the finish on your wood floors over time.
Air Watts vs. Motor Watts for Carpet Deep Cleaning
Air watts (AW) measure the actual cleaning power reaching the floor, while motor watts only measure energy input. A vacuum with 150+ AW is generally required to pull embedded dirt from medium-pile carpets. Stick vacuums from Dyson and Shark deliver high AW ratings, but uprights like the Eureka FlexReach and Bissell CleanView offer comparable suction with larger dust bins.
Form Factor: Upright vs. Stick vs. Lift-Away
Uprights typically offer larger dust capacities and cords for extended cleaning sessions, making them ideal for larger homes with significant carpet area. Stick vacuums are lighter and easier to maneuver on hard floors but may have smaller bins. Lift-away designs (like the Shark Navigator) combine the best of both by allowing the canister to detach for portable cleaning above the floor.
Filtration and Allergen Capture
For households with allergies, a sealed HEPA filtration system is non-negotiable. It traps 99.97% of particles as small as 0.3 microns, preventing dust and pet dander from recirculating. This is particularly important when cleaning carpets, which hold allergens deeper than hard floors.

Hardware & Specs Guide
Air Watts (AW) vs. Motor Watts
Air watts measure the actual cleaning power at the floor surface, accounting for both suction and airflow. A vacuum with 150+ AW is generally sufficient for medium-pile carpets, while machines with 200+ AW (like the Dyson Ball Animal and Gen5detect) can extract deeply embedded dirt from high-pile carpets. Motor watts alone can be misleading, as a 960W motor may only deliver 192 AW of effective cleaning power.
Brush Roll Shutoff
This feature stops the spinning bristle brush when transitioning to hard floors, preventing scratches and scattering. Models like the Shark Navigator NV360 and Shark PowerDetect include manual or automatic brush roll shutoff. Without this, you risk damaging delicate hardwood finishes over time. Stick vacuums with soft roller heads (like the Dyson Fluffy Optic) offer a gentler alternative without needing a shutoff mechanism.
